Things to do in Columbus?
Columbus, Ohio offers something for everyone. Whether you're looking for culture and art or outdoor recreation, there's plenty to explore in this vibrant city. Discover world-class museums like the COSI Science center, historical attractions like German Village or take a stroll through one of the many nearby parks. Sports fanatics can also enjoy some of the best sporting events in the Midwest at Nationwide Arena and Huntington Park.
